                           TinyViewer (TV) 2.0  Manual         
                                                               
                          (Supplied with 4FILES v-3.30)        
                ;

  Tiny Viewer is a public domain file browser.  This copy is a modification
  by Larry Edwards of v-1.0, and was supplied as 4F-TV.COM with a shareware
  copy of the 4FILES file manager.  The v-1.0 copy was obtained from a
  shareware distribution of DOSREF by Dave Williams.

  I have found TV to be useful with 4FILES because the text display uses all
  rows of the screen, and it shows text in whatever text colors are setup
  in 4FILES.  Buerg's LIST or the 4DOS internal LIST command may be more to
  your liking however, since they have a text "find" feature, can display in
  ASCII or hex, and show the current line number.  TV lacks these features.
  Neither Buerg's LIST nor the 4DOS LIST will display with a dark grey back-
  ground, however, which is what I like.  Switching your 4FILES configuration
  between using LIST and TV.COM takes only moments, and the change can be made
  "session-only."

===============================================================================

 TV is tiny (1008 bytes), it can view ANY size text file, it displays lines up
 to 1024 characters wide, and it uses all rows of your display for text.
 Version 2.0 is a modification that allows any number of rows to be displayed,
 and which scrolls faster and smoother.

 HOW TO USE TV 


   SYNTAX:  4F-TV d:\subdir\filename.ext

   Capability:   -- Text files of any size.
                 -- Can handle lines in excess of 2000 characters long.


   When TV loads your file, it will be displayed FULL-screen, WITHOUT any kind
   of status line to clutter up your screen.  The keys TV recognizes are:

   Home / End   Go to the top/bottom of the file

   PgUp / PgDn  Scroll one page

       /      Scroll one line

    <-  /  ->   Move screen left or right "One screen width, less 10 columns"

       ESC      Quit


    The screen can be scrolled a considerable distance to the right of the end
    of text on a line.  If using a mouse (mouse support is NOT built in, but
    the mouse may be active if TV is called from another program), a fine
    touch is required.

 FINAL NOTE 


 One final note:  TV is to be considered a Public Domain program.   What
 does that mean?  It means that you can freely give it to anyone who wants a
 copy.  The only stipulation is this: you must include the file 4F-TV.TXT with
 evey copy of 4F-TV.COM.
